スケーラブルデータベースサーバ HiRDB Version 8 システム定義(UNIX(R)用)

[目次][索引][前へ][次へ]

12.1 オペランドの形式

外部サーバ情報定義では,HiRDB External Data Access機能の実行環境を定義します。なお,表中の「番号」は,「12.2 オペランドの説明」で説明するオペランドに付けた番号と対応しています。なお,外部サーバ情報定義のほかに,ORACLEのクライアントの定義が必要になります。詳細はORACLEのマニュアルを参照してください。

●外部サーバ情報定義を初めて作成される方へ
太字表示されているオペランドの指定値をまず決めてください。基本的には,太字表示されているオペランドを指定すれば,HiRDB External Data Access機能を使用できます。

●再開始前に変更できるオペランド
外部サーバ情報定義の全オペランドがHiRDBの再開始前(計画停止,強制終了,又は異常終了後)に変更できます。
<この節の構成>
(1) 外部サーバとの接続及び解除
(2) 外部サーバエラー情報
(3) 外部サーバインタフェーストレース情報
(4) FETCH
(5) トラブルシュート情報
(6) 排他制御
(7) DESCRIBE文
(8) 外部サーバとの接続

(1) 外部サーバとの接続及び解除

番号 形式
1 〔set pd_hb_db_con = STARTUP | ACCESS
2 〔set pd_hb_db_dis_con = SHUTDOWN | COMMIT

(2) 外部サーバエラー情報

番号 形式
3 〔set pd_hb_e_mode = ALL|NONE 〕
4 〔set pd_hb_e_code = SQLCODE〔,SQLCODE〕…〕
5 〔set pd_hb_e_size = 外部サーバエラー情報ファイルのサイズ〕

(3) 外部サーバインタフェーストレース情報

番号 形式
6 〔set pd_hb_l_path = 外部サーバインタフェーストレース情報ファイルの出力先ディレクトリ〕
7 〔set pd_hb_l_size = 外部サーバインタフェーストレース情報ファイルのサイズ〕
8 〔set pd_hb_l_prm = Y | N
9 〔set pd_hb_l_prm_size = 外部サーバインタフェーストレース情報ファイルに出力する?パラメタ情報の最大データ長〕
10 〔set pd_hb_l_mode = ALL | PARTIAL〕

(4) FETCH

番号 形式
11 〔set pd_hb_ary_fec_num = 配列を使用したFETCH機能で一度に取得する行数〕

(5) トラブルシュート情報

番号 形式
12 〔set pd_hb_sql_trace = Y|N

(6) 排他制御

番号 形式
13 〔set pd_hb_get_lock = Y| N

(7) DESCRIBE文

番号 形式
14 〔set pd_hb_use_describe = Y | N

(8) 外部サーバとの接続

番号 形式
15 putenv PDNETSERVICE 接続するデータベースのネット・サービス名